Integrating Open Education Resources from worldwide

From my perspective, the “Education Equality” problem actually happens everywhere. No matter what background you coming from. Nowadays, “education” always be considered costly enjoyment. “Student loan” turns into everybody’s nightmare. However, you may also know that some people don’t worry about it. The reason is not they are rich (somehow yes…), but they have no choice. They have no choice but to drop out of the class for the money. This kind of phenomenon commonly happens to the people who live in the rural areas of Taiwan especially.

I had participated in volunteer clinics and tutors. I witnessed it. This experience gave me such a great realization that these “victims” sometimes even don’t know they should fight for this right. During the interview at that time, even I tried so hard to deliver the importance of education, most of the time, they still could not get it. Because for them, having a well prepare for an incoming career life seems to be more realistic. Studying at school is a thing waste of time and money.

That is why in here, this section, I would not only integrate Open Education Resources related to “studying” but also to “life skills”. Expecting that these resources from worldwide could inspire people as many as possible. Maybe these pieces of information are good for other volunteer tutors to prepare their teaching materials or the people who are looking forward to a place which was integrated the resources for them.
